Remote Work is Here to Stay, and Other Cybersecurity Predictions for 2021

Webroot

One thing the cybersecurity experts at Webroot agree on is that work from home is here to stay for 2021, or at least it won’t recede to pre-pandemic levels in even the medium-term. The biggest change for 2021 will be securing remote workforces and remote perimeters, which include home networks and home devices, particularly personal devices.

Watch out, ransomware attack risk increases on holidays and weekends, FBI and CISA

Security Affairs

“Although FBI and CISA do not currently have any specific threat reporting indicating a cyberattack will occur over the upcoming Labor Day holiday, malicious cyber actors have launched serious ransomware attacks during other holidays and weekends in 2021.” .” reads the advisory published by CISA.
